What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Colombo to Washington Dulles Airport?

The average price of all flights from Colombo Bandaranaike Intl Airport to Washington, D.C. Dulles Intl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
When flying from Colombo to Washington Dulles Airport, you should consider leaving on a Wednesday and avoid Mondays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Colombo, you’ll find the best rates on Tuesdays and the most expensive ones on Thursdays.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Colombo Bandaranaike Intl Airport to Washington, D.C. Dulles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Colombo Bandaranaike Intl Airport to Washington, D.C. Dulles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Colombo Bandaranaike Intl Airport to Washington, D.C. Dulles Intl Airport is November, where tickets cost $1,539 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and January, where the average cost of tickets is $2,270 and $2,108 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Colombo to Washington Dulles Airport?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Washington Dulles Airport with an airline and back to Colombo with another airline. Booking your flights between Colombo and IAD can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
